动态规划+打表
1 #include2 #include 3 #include 4 #include 5 using namespace std; 6 7 #define REP(n) for(int o=0;o < maxn;i++) {20 // ans[i] = ans[i - 1] + ans[i - 2];21 //}22 23 //printf("ans[]={");24 //REP(maxn)25 // printf("%d,",ans[o]);26 //printf("};\n");27 28 int n;29 while(scanf("%d",&n),n != 0) {30 printf("%d\n",ans[n]);31 }32 33 return 0;34 }